Buying Guide for the Best Bathroom Scales

Choosing the right bathroom scale can help you keep track of your health and fitness goals. With so many options available, it's important to understand the key features and specifications to find the best fit for your needs. Here are some important aspects to consider when selecting a bathroom scale.
AccuracyAccuracy refers to how precisely the scale measures your weight. This is important because you want reliable data to track your progress. Scales with higher accuracy will give you more consistent and precise readings. Look for scales that have a small margin of error, typically within 0.1 to 0.2 pounds or kilograms. If you are serious about tracking your weight changes, opt for a scale with high accuracy.
Weight CapacityWeight capacity is the maximum weight the scale can measure. This is important to ensure the scale can accommodate all users in your household. Most bathroom scales have a weight capacity ranging from 300 to 400 pounds (136 to 181 kilograms). If you or someone in your household is close to or exceeds this range, look for a scale with a higher weight capacity to ensure it can be used safely and effectively.
DisplayThe display is where you read your weight and other measurements. A clear, easy-to-read display is important for convenience and usability. Some scales have backlit displays, which are easier to read in low light conditions. Consider your personal preferences and any vision impairments when choosing a scale with a suitable display.
Units of MeasurementUnits of measurement refer to whether the scale displays weight in pounds, kilograms, or both. This is important for personal preference and ease of use. Some scales allow you to switch between units, which can be useful if you are following a specific fitness program or if multiple users have different preferences. Choose a scale that offers the units of measurement that you are most comfortable with.
Additional MetricsSome bathroom scales offer additional metrics such as body fat percentage, muscle mass, water weight, and bone density. These features can provide a more comprehensive view of your health and fitness. If you are interested in tracking more than just your weight, look for a scale that offers these additional metrics. However, keep in mind that these measurements may not be as accurate as those taken by specialized equipment.
ConnectivityConnectivity refers to the scale's ability to sync with apps or devices via Bluetooth or Wi-Fi. This is important for those who want to track their progress over time and integrate their data with other health and fitness apps. If you are tech-savvy and enjoy using apps to monitor your health, look for a scale with connectivity features. This can help you keep a detailed record of your progress and set goals more effectively.
Design and Build QualityDesign and build quality refer to the scale's appearance and durability. This is important for ensuring the scale fits well in your bathroom and lasts a long time. Look for a scale with a sturdy build and a design that matches your bathroom decor. Materials like tempered glass and stainless steel are both durable and aesthetically pleasing. Choose a scale that not only functions well but also looks good in your space.
